Washington came onto the music scene in 2008, winning the Triple J unearthed competition and their popularity has increased steadily since then. Megan Washington is the lead singer and driving force behind the band, writing catchy pop-rock songs with clever lyrics and music lines that make you want to dance.
Having quickly sold out their Saturday night show, a second gig was added on Sunday and once again the tickets were snapped up by eager fans. This was an all-ages show and the majority of the audience were under 18 and happy to have the opportunity to take in some live music.
The band was relaxed as they kicked off the set with a few well known tracks from their debut album I Believe You Liar, including the hit single Clementine. Following this there was a change of pace with Megan doing a solo rendition of Underground. The audience showed just how much they love the music by singing along word perfectly; something which amazed and delighted her.
The popular album tracks kept coming, interspersed with several songs from their previous EPs and the occasional cover. In addition to contributing good musical support, the rest of the band also seemed to be engaged in a game of “who can make Megan laugh the most”, leading to several giggle breaks. The overall feeling of the evening was one of fun, with both the band and the audience having a great time.
